Publisher's Synopsis

The Pioneer Daughters series is "a heartwarming portrait of a colonial girl and her family struggling to meet the challenges of pioneer life during the Revolutionary War." --Kirkus Reviews

In Hannah of Fairfield, Hannah would rather be nursing a fragile spring lamb back to health than counting stitches. How can she concentrate when the war is so close? Everyone in Fairfield is doing all they can to help the colonial army. What can Hannah do to help?

About the Publisher

Puffin Books

Puffin is the UK's leading publisher of children's books and one of its best-loved brands. The publishing programme spans novelty books for the very young and picture books through to teenage fiction, and poetry and non-fiction through to film and TV tie-ins. Puffin publishes an award-winning range of bestselling authors including Janet & Allan Ahlberg, Eric Carle, Eoin Colfer, Roald Dahl, Anne Fine, Dick King-Smith and Melvin Burgess.
